Abstract (en)
[origin: US4744589A] A suspension control system which provides a vehicle height signal representative of a vehicle height, a vehicle height data signal responsive to said vehicle height signal, and a first determination signal representative of a suspension characteristic alteration if a difference between a maximum and minimum value of said vehicle height data signal within a predetermined suspension characteristic alteration determination time interval exceeds a first value thereof, and which alters said suspension characteristic in response to said first determination signal. A suspension system which has a similar operation as said suspension system except that it provides a second determination signal representative of suspension characteristic restoration instead of a first determination signal if a difference between a maximum and minimum value of said vehicle height data signal within a first time interval of restoring determination is less than a second reference value thereof for a predetermined number of consecutive times, and which alters vehicle height.
